  "bluf": "This standard establishes the fundamental safety principles and requirements for protecting people and the environment from harmful effects of ionizing radiation in planned, existing, and emergency exposure situations. It applies to all parties with responsibilities for radiation protection in the energy sector, requiring the application of justification, optimization, and dose limitation as mandated by Requirement 1.",
